Comprehending the Role of Backlinks in SEO
Before diving into the price aspect, it is vital to understand why these links are needed. A backlink is a link from one website to another. Online search engine treat these links as indicators that the material is important, trustworthy, and authoritative.

Nevertheless, not all links are created equal. The worth of a backlink is identified by numerous factors:

The most trustworthy services offer a range of techniques that balance expense and effectiveness. Here are the most typical methods employed by expert services:
1. Guest Posting
This stays the gold requirement for link building. A service connects to relevant bloggers or editors and uses to provide a high-quality article in exchange for a link back to the customer’s site. It is “affordable” when the service has pre-existing relationships with publishers, minimizing the time spent on outreach.
2. Specific Niche Edits (Curated Links)
Rather than writing a brand-new post, the service finds an existing, high-ranking post and asks the website owner to include a link to the customer’s website within the text. This is typically more affordable due to the fact that it eliminates the expense of material production.
3. Broken Link Building
This includes finding links on other sites that cause 404 mistake pages. The service then notifies the site owner and recommends the customer’s material as a replacement. It supplies worth to the web designer, making it a high-success, cost-effective tactic.
4. Resource Page Link Building
Numerous websites host “Resource” or “Tools” pages. Affordable SEO In London services identify these pages and pitch the client’s product or resource as an important addition to the list.

4. How many backlinks do I need to rank on the very first page?
There is no magic number. It depends on the “Link Gap” (the difference between the variety of links your site has versus the number of links the top-ranking websites have). A professional service will frequently perform a rival analysis to figure out the required volume.
5. What is the distinction between Do-Follow and No-Follow links?
Do-follow links pass “link juice” and straight aid with rankings. No-follow links inform online search engine not to pass authority. While do-follow links are the main objective for SEO, a natural link profile should include a mix of both.
